Transaction 181863981c560243e96a78201cae8e483759d72c0f3f0b63a09b3d37e78ff054
1 Input
1 Output
-
181863981c560243e96a78201cae8e483759d72c0f3f0b63a09b3d37e78ff054:0
- value
- 66083419
- script pubkey
- OP_0 OP_PUSHBYTES_20 be99b50b4ad190a7a8bc9660406d2382c62a0a95
- address
- bc1qh6vm2z626xg2029ujesyqmfrstrz5z54h22jlz